65.9K
CodeProject 正在变化。 阅读更多。
Home

可折叠面板

starIconstarIcon
emptyStarIcon
starIcon
emptyStarIconemptyStarIcon

2.82/5 (9投票s)

2005年1月12日

viewsIcon

68090

downloadIcon

1652

一个可折叠面板用户控件。

Sample Image

引言

是否遇到过表单区域不足以显示所有控件的情况? 这里有一个解决方案,一个用于管理用户界面控件的控件。 一个双状态控件容器,可以展开和收缩,为UI提供整洁的效果。

使用代码

  1. CollapsablePanel.cs添加到您的项目,或将程序集添加到您的项目引用中。
  2. 在设计视图中打开宿主表单,将控件拖放到表单上。
  3. 将所有需要的控件放到一个面板(System.Windows.Forms.Panel)上。
  4. 排列控件,并将控件的“ContentPane”属性设置为您创建的面板。
  5. 设置“Button_Text”(用于标题文本)、“Animation_Rate”和“ContentPane_HEIGHT”(内容面板的最大高度)。

© . All rights reserved.